What changed here
DerivedThe seat changed hands: Indian National Congress (INC) lost it to All India Trinamool Congress (AITC), which now leads by 18.8%.
- AITC vote shareAITC went from 18.5% to 43.1% of the vote here (+24.6%).
- Runner-up changedSecond place passed from Communist Party of India (Marxist) (CPM) to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P).
